姚超修
(天地(常州)自動(dòng)化股份有限公司,江蘇 常州 213015)
目前煤礦信息傳輸網(wǎng)絡(luò)多以光纖、信號(hào)線纜等有線傳輸為主,WIFI、4G 等無線傳輸網(wǎng)絡(luò)為輔[1]。礦用光端機(jī)是煤礦信息傳輸網(wǎng)絡(luò)中應(yīng)用較多的信息傳輸設(shè)備,為礦井監(jiān)測監(jiān)控分站、網(wǎng)絡(luò)攝像頭、執(zhí)行器等終端設(shè)備提供數(shù)據(jù)傳輸、交換通道。光端機(jī)的上傳接口可接入礦井工業(yè)以太環(huán)網(wǎng),或者利用光端機(jī)組成信息傳輸專用網(wǎng)絡(luò)直接將數(shù)據(jù)上傳。一般井下光端機(jī)設(shè)備傳輸帶寬為百兆,隨著井下接入系統(tǒng)及設(shè)備的增加,特別是視頻流量的增多,百兆帶寬使用接近飽和[2-3]。鑒于此,本文設(shè)計(jì)了一種傳輸帶寬高、接口數(shù)量多、接口種類豐富的千兆光端機(jī),滿足井下多業(yè)務(wù)、高帶寬信息傳輸?shù)男枨蟆?/p>
本文設(shè)計(jì)光端機(jī)主要由IP1810 核心芯片、AR8033 千兆以太網(wǎng)PHY 模塊、總線接口轉(zhuǎn)換模塊以及系統(tǒng)運(yùn)行必須的電源、時(shí)鐘、復(fù)位等模塊構(gòu)成。IP1810 為10 口交換機(jī)芯片,芯片內(nèi)置8個(gè)10/100Mbps 以 太 網(wǎng) 口、2 個(gè)10/100/1000Mbps RGMII 口。AR8033 為千兆以太網(wǎng)PHY 芯片,采用RGMII 接口與MAC 芯片進(jìn)行通信,同時(shí)內(nèi)置并行轉(zhuǎn)換器,可直接連接到光纖收發(fā)模塊。設(shè)計(jì)光端機(jī)系統(tǒng)結(jié)構(gòu)如圖1 所示。

圖1 光端機(jī)硬件結(jié)構(gòu)
本文設(shè)計(jì)光端機(jī)以IP1810 交換芯片為核心,從該芯片擴(kuò)展出2 個(gè)10/100/1000Mbps RGMII 接口和8 個(gè)百兆以太網(wǎng)口[4]。其主要功能為:
(1)芯片內(nèi)部嵌入4Mb SRAM,用于數(shù)據(jù)包緩沖,提供了多種2 線接口,例如CPU 接口、EEPROM 接口和SMI 接口,允許用戶通過以上接口訪問芯片內(nèi)控制寄存器、EEPROM 數(shù)據(jù)以及外部PHY 的寄存器。
(2) 具 有 用 于802.1Q VLAN 的4k 條 目,為VLAN 成員提供了更高的安全性,并支持獨(dú)立VLAN 學(xué)習(xí)和共享VLAN 學(xué)習(xí)。
(3)為滿足各種網(wǎng)絡(luò)應(yīng)用,芯片支持風(fēng)暴控制、帶寬速率控制、輸出隊(duì)列功能等。
IP1810 交換芯片共輸出10 路以太網(wǎng)接口,其中P1~P6 口輸出為以太網(wǎng)電口。為了方便煤礦現(xiàn)場RS485 或CAN 總線設(shè)備的接入,光端機(jī)提供了4 路RS485 或CAN 總線接口,通過P1~P1 口經(jīng)RS485/CAN 聯(lián)網(wǎng)模塊轉(zhuǎn)換而來。P7~P8 口輸出標(biāo)準(zhǔn)的百兆以太網(wǎng)光口,Port9 和Port10 口通過AR8033芯片轉(zhuǎn)換后,經(jīng)過千兆光模塊輸出千兆以太網(wǎng)光口。交換機(jī)芯片上FXSD 引腳為光信號(hào)檢測接口,若將該信號(hào)接口接地,則對應(yīng)接口為電口,若將該接口連接光模塊的光信號(hào)接口,則對應(yīng)接口為光口。本文設(shè)計(jì)將FXSD7 和FXSD8 接到光模塊相應(yīng)接口,控制P7、P8 輸出為100Mbps 光口。
AR8033 是Atheros 公 司 的 第4 代10/100/1000Mbps 速率以太網(wǎng)PHY 芯片[5],該芯片采用RGMII 協(xié)議與交換機(jī)芯片進(jìn)行通信。AR8033應(yīng)用原理圖如下圖2 所示。

圖2 AR8033 應(yīng)用原理圖
RGMII(Reduced Gigabit Media Independent Interface)是GMII 的簡化版本,將接口信號(hào)線由24 個(gè)減少為12 個(gè),TXD 和RXD 需利用4 條數(shù)據(jù)線,外加其他時(shí)鐘、沖突檢測、載波監(jiān)聽等信號(hào)線。IP1810 芯片上Port9 和Port10 口為RGMII 信號(hào)接口,其中Port9 口信號(hào)對應(yīng)引腳為P84~P95,Port10 口信號(hào)對應(yīng)引腳為P114~P119、P122~P127,另外還有P100 和P101 引腳為MDIO 和MDC 串行管理總線接口,可對PHY 芯片進(jìn)行配置及管理。
AR8033 芯 片P27~P28、P30~P39 引 腳 為RGMII 接口,與交換機(jī)芯片相應(yīng)引腳連接。P42、P43、P45~P46 為差分信號(hào)的發(fā)送和接收,其速率為1.25Gbps,直接連接SFP 光模塊的對應(yīng)引腳。ARP8033 的收發(fā)信號(hào)可直接與光模塊相連,即直流耦合方式。但本設(shè)計(jì)中在信號(hào)線上加入了0.1μF電容,采用了交流耦合的方式,可濾除信號(hào)線上的大部分噪聲,增加了信號(hào)接口的EMC 性能[6]。
按圖3 所示連接,對光端機(jī)的千兆光口吞吐量進(jìn)行了測試。圖中光端機(jī)的P9 和P10 千兆光口分別連接千兆交換機(jī)的千兆光口,千兆交換機(jī)的千兆電口連接計(jì)算機(jī)千兆網(wǎng)卡,兩臺(tái)計(jì)算機(jī)上分別運(yùn)行網(wǎng)絡(luò)吞吐量測試軟件Ixia Chariot 進(jìn)行吞吐量的測試。

圖3 光端機(jī)帶寬測試連接圖

圖4 光端機(jī)吞吐量測試結(jié)果
測試結(jié)果如圖4,圖中數(shù)據(jù)上行和下行的吞吐量均為700Mbps 左右,總吞吐量為1300 Mbps 左右,達(dá)到了千兆的傳輸速率。
分析了礦用光端機(jī)在礦井傳輸網(wǎng)絡(luò)中的拓?fù)湮恢茫榻B了一種礦用高帶寬千兆光端機(jī)的設(shè)計(jì)方法,光端機(jī)中的數(shù)據(jù)交換核心為IP1810 芯片,輸出2 路千兆光口、2 路百兆光口、2 路百兆電口及轉(zhuǎn)換出4路總線接口。實(shí)際測試結(jié)果表明,在全雙工模式下,光端機(jī)的千兆光口吞吐量測試達(dá)到了1300Mbps,具有良好的應(yīng)用效果。